Sir NigelThe Floating Press, 1 июн. 2012 г. - Всего страниц: 396 In the stirring wartime novel Sir Nigel, Arthur Conan Doyle follows the battlefield exploits of one Nigel Loring, a brave knight who is said to be based loosely on the historical figure Nele Loring. Loring proves himself as courageous time and time again, winning the respect of his fellow soldiers -- and the love of the beautiful Lady Mary. |
